
Ingredients:
- 2 tbsp Mayonnaise
- 1 tbsp Dijon Mustard
- 10 oz. Chicken Breast (boneless, skinless)
- Sea Salt & Black Pepper (to taste)
- 4 cups Baby Spinach
- 1 Pear (medium, seeds removed, chopped)
- 1/4 cup Sliced Almonds
Directions:
- Preheat the oven to 400 degrees F (205 degrees C). In a bowl, mix together the mayonnaise & dijon mustard.
- Place the chicken on a baking sheet and season with salt and pepper. Coat the chicken in the mayo-dijon mixture. Bake for about 25-30 minutes or until cooked through. Let rest for 5 minutes before slicing.
- Arrange the sliced chicken breast and spinach onto plates. Top with the chopped pear and almonds. Enjoy!
Notes:
- Makes 2 servings. 1 serving equals approximately 5 ounces of chicken & 3 cups of salad.
- More flavor: Top the salad with olive oil or your dressing of choice.
- Additional toppings: Add feta cheese, raisins, or cranberries to the salad.
Nutrition Facts:
- 440 calories per serving
- 23g fat (3g saturated fat, 0g trans fat, 7g polyunsaturated, 3g monounsaturated)
- 19g carbohydrates
- 38g protein
- 6g fiber
